    Would Ace Bailey Have Gone First Overall Last Year? Fans Say He’d Leapfrog Zaccharie Risacher, Alex Sarr

    There’s a fair perception among NBA analysts and fans that the 2024 draft class is the least stacked in recent years, in terms of talent. It is said that outside the top five in that class, a lot of the players might not make the first round in another year.

    Zaccharie Risacher went number one overall to the Atlanta Hawks, and there have been talks about where he would land if he fell into another class.

    The 2025 class, on the other hand, is immensely loaded with exciting talent. While it’s obvious that headliner Cooper Flagg could have easily gone overall number one in the last few drafts, how would Rutgers G Ace Bailey have done?

    Would Ace Bailey Be the First Overall Pick in the 2024 NBA Draft?

    Ace Bailey is one of the top prospects in this year’s draft class and is projected to be a top-three pick alongside his Rutgers teammate, Dylan Harper. Bailey is such a talented player that he was a contender for the number one pick during his high school days.

    On the other hand, Zaccharie Risacher was highly anticipated after NBA scouts expressed a lot of excitement for the player, particularly regarding his perimeter shooting and defense. But there are questions about whether he would have been number one in another class.

    Some Reddit users shared their thoughts on the topic, and the majority of them believe Ace Bailey would have been picked over Zaccharie Risacher if they were in the same class.

    This is not to diminish Risacher’s talent and abilities, but the consensus is that Bailey is just the superior talent.

    However, it is yet to be seen how that translates into their NBA careers. Risacher has had a great first season of the NBA, recording a career-high 38 points in a Hawks Win over the Brooklyn Nets. The French forward also made the NBA All-Rookie First Team.

    Bailey, meanwhile, is currently projected to land in Philadelphia with the 76ers with the number three pick.
